Is OLED better than gaming monitors?

When it comes to frame rates and response times, the edge undoubtedly goes to gaming monitors. On average, your OLED gaming TVs will top out at around 4K@120Hz, which is noticeably lower than the average gaming monitor's ability to operate at above 144Hz.

Are OLED TVs worth it for gaming?

OLED TVs Offer Unmatched Response Times

If you're into gaming, you will enjoy playing games on an OLED TV due to how fast the pixel response rates are. In layman's terms, response time measures the time taken by a pixel to switch from one color to another.

Does monitor affect FPS PS5?

Note that higher refresh rate monitors can run lower frame rates, meaning a 165Hz gaming monitor can run 120fps. So you won't have any problem playing PS5 games on a monitor faster than 120Hz, even though that's currently the top refresh supported by PS5.

How do I optimize my PS5 for my monitor?

First, head to Settings and scroll down to Screen and video. After selecting the option, you'll land on a page with the options we're looking for. If you click on Video Output Information, you'll see your TV's resolution and refresh rate, the color format, HDR support and other factors.

What are the disadvantages of an OLED TV?

Besides the noted advantages of OLED display, some of the disadvantages include: Shorter lifetime then some other display technologies. This shorter lifetime is mainly due to the blue organic material but lifetime gets better all the time but is also due to moisture migration. Poor sunlight readability.
